Veggies From Mexico attended the 2nd Symposium on Social Responsibility hosted by the AMHPAC

Over 100 CEOs, Managers and Social Responsibility Managers, representing nearly 50 companies located in 17 states of Mexico, among them, internal audit personnel from Eleven Rivers Growers – Veggies From Mexico, gathered in the second edition of the Symposium on Farming Social Responsibility by the AMHPAC, which was held virtually on March 11-12, 2021 due to the pandemic caused by COVID-19.

The symposium was made up of 9 conferences and 2 workshops, and on the first day (March 11), the following subjects were addressed: Results of the labor conditions of workers in export agriculture, outsourcing of field workers and the formalization of the labor relation, sustainability in the farming industry, sustainable innovation, system of good labor practices and dignified work, and compliance with T-MEC’s labor obligations. On the second and last day (March 12), the following subjects were addressed: Applicable environmental legislation in farming, overall description of FDA requirements for growing, harvesting, packaging and storage of fresh farming products, regulation of labor intermediaries under T-MEC framework, labor contracts, management of Walmart Responsible Sourcing, and binding standards and policies in hiring personnel, applicable to the farming sector.

Additionally, these conferences were presented by the following speakers who are experts in the field:

  • Agustín Escobar Latapí, Researcher at CIESAS (Centro de Investigaciones y Estudios Superiores en Antropología Social).
  • Luz María Chombo Tovar, AHIFORES Certification Manager.
  • Lucía Tróchez Ardila, Director, Future of Earth at C-MINDS.
  • Omar Estefan Fuentes, General Manager of Work Safety and Health at STPS (Mexico’s Ministry of Labor and Social Welfare)
  • Cooper Swanson, Director –Latin America Responsible Sourcing Compliance at Walmart.
  • Francisco de Asís Picos, General Manager at Asesorías & Proyectos, Soluciones Sustentables.
  • Mauricio Castelo, Produce Safety Expert, Produce Safety U.S. FDA Division.
  • Norma Olmedo, Third-party Auditor, Trainer and Consultant.
  • Gustavo Robles, AMHPAC Legal Consultant.
